The tax allowance came into effect in April 2015 and so far £1.3bn hasn’t been claimed – but applying online is easyIs there £662 out there with your name on it? Two million couples possess failed to claim their share of £1.3bn of marriage allowance cash,it has emerged. Yet getting hold of this money – much of which would be sent to you in the form of a cheque – is simple and takes just a few minutes, so every couple should check whether they might be eligible.
That’s the message from the former pensions minister Steve Webb, or who says: “Given the pressure on household finances at the moment,it’s vital that people claim the money that is theirs to be had.”I would encourage every married couple to check whether they might be eligible, including for the past two years Related: Were over our wedding budget – how can we cut costs?
